~mrooney/ecryptfs/nautilus-integration

« back to all changes in this revision

Viewing changes to doc/design_doc/Makefile.am

  • Committer: mhalcrow@us.ibm.com
  • Date: 2007-11-06 22:56:01 UTC
  • Revision ID: git-v1:f8357de9d554b274497b5cce9db4347254b7e7eb
Initial import of eCryptfs filesystem userspace utilities (mount helper, daemon component,
etc.)

Show diffs side-by-side

added added

removed removed

Lines of Context:
 
1
 
 
2
#
 
3
# Please note that "make dist" will also distribute
 
4
# Post generated documentation so users will not
 
5
# require to reproduce them.
 
6
#
 
7
 
 
8
FILENAME = ecryptfs_design_doc_v0_2
 
9
EXTRA_DIST = \
 
10
        ecryptfs_design_doc.tex \
 
11
        ecryptfs_design_doc_v0_1.tex \
 
12
        ecryptfs_design_doc_v0_2.tex \
 
13
        ecryptfs_design_doc_v0_2.toc \
 
14
        file_format.dia \
 
15
        file_format.eps \
 
16
        hmac_tree.dia \
 
17
        hmac_tree.eps \
 
18
        hmac_tree_update.dia \
 
19
        hmac_tree_update.eps \
 
20
        upper_lower_file.dia \
 
21
        \
 
22
        final \
 
23
        $(FILENAME).tar.gz
 
24
 
 
25
designdocdir = $(docdir)/$(FILENAME)
 
26
 
 
27
if BUILD_DOCS
 
28
designdoc_DATA = final/*
 
29
endif
 
30
 
 
31
final-hook: \
 
32
                $(FILENAME).pdf \
 
33
                $(FILENAME)_html
 
34
        -rm -fr final
 
35
        -mkdir final
 
36
        -cp $(FILENAME)_html/*png final/
 
37
        cp $(FILENAME)_html/*html final/
 
38
        cp $(FILENAME)_html/*css final/
 
39
        cp $(FILENAME).pdf final/
 
40
 
 
41
 
 
42
$(FILENAME).tar.gz-hook: \
 
43
                final-hook
 
44
        $(TAR) -C final -cz . > $(FILENAME).tar.gz
 
45
 
 
46
if BUILD_DOCS_GEN
 
47
final/*:        final-hook
 
48
 
 
49
$(FILENAME).tar.gz:     $(FILENAME).tar.gz-hook
 
50
 
 
51
distclean-local:        final-hook
 
52
        -rm -f *~
 
53
 
 
54
clean-local:
 
55
        -rm -rf final
 
56
        -rm -f *.pdf *.ps *.html *.css *.png *.log *.aux *.dvi *.tar.gz *.bbl *.blg
 
57
endif
 
58
 
 
59
final:  \
 
60
                final-hook \
 
61
                $(FILENAME).tar.gz-hook
 
62
 
 
63
$(FILENAME).pdf: $(FILENAME).ps
 
64
        $(PS2PDF) $(FILENAME).ps $(FILENAME).pdf
 
65
 
 
66
$(FILENAME).ps: $(FILENAME).dvi
 
67
        $(DVIPS) -f $(FILENAME).dvi -t letter > $(FILENAME).ps
 
68
 
 
69
$(FILENAME)_html: $(FILENAME).tex
 
70
        $(LATEX2HTML) -split 0 -nonavigation -notop_navigation -noinfo \
 
71
                -mkdir -dir $(FILENAME)_html $(FILENAME).tex
 
72
 
 
73
$(FILENAME).dvi: $(FILENAME).tex
 
74
        $(LATEX) $(FILENAME).tex
 
75
        $(LATEX) $(FILENAME).tex
 
76